On Wed, 2022-07-13 at 20:58 +0000, Souza, Jose wrote:
> On Mon, 2022-07-11 at 14:17 +0300, Jouni Högander wrote:
> > Currently PSR is left enabled when all planes are disabled if there
> > is no attached encoder in new state. This seems to be causing FIFO
> > underruns.
>
> What is the case were there is no attached encoder and active_planes > 0?
Can you point to some test?
I believe that a pipe to be enabled needs to have a enconder/port attached, otherwise it will be disabled.
>
> >
> > Fix this by checking if encoder exists in new crtc state and disable
> > PSR if it doesn't.
> >
> > v2: Unify disable logic with existing
